A RESOLUTION OF TH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F GEORGETOWN, TEXAS, AUTHORIZING THE MAYOR TO ACCEPT GRANT FUNDS FROM THE UNITED STATES GOVERNMENT AND THE ATTORNEY GENERAL'S OFFICE OF THE STATE OF TEXAS AND ESTABLISHING AN EFFECTIVE DATE. WHEREAS, the United States Government, the Attorney General's Office have approved funds for the 2000 - 2001 fiscal year for continuation of existing grant programs; and WHEREAS, the Division of Police Services was the recipient of additional fiends to supplement existing funds for the purposes of providing enhanced and mandated victim services under a Victim Services Representative Grant; and N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ED BY TH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F GEORGETOWN, TEXAS, THAT: SECTION 1 The facts and recitations contained in the preamble of this resolution are hereby found and declared to be true and correct, and are incorporated by reference herein and expressly made a part hereof, as if copied verbatim. The City Council hereby finds that this resolution implements the Education Policy 1 of the Century Plan - Policy Plan Element, which states: "The City will encourage and cooperate with public and private entities to promote diverse and comprehensive educational opportunities;" and Facilities and Services Policy 1, which states: "The City will endeavor to increase the quality of life through the upgrading of existing facilities and services and the provision of new services to meet the specific needs of the commmunity;" and Governmental Affairs Policy 1, which states: "The City will actively pursue increased cooperation with all other entities which provide services in the community;" and further finds that the adoption of this resolution is not inconsistent or in conflict with any other Century Plan Policies, as required by Section 2.03 of the Administrative Chapter of the Policy Plan. SECTION 2 The Mayor is hereby authorized to execute, and the City Secretary to attest thereto the Grantee Acceptance Notice with the Attorney General's Office on behalf of the City of Georgetown. Victim Services Grant Resolution No. Page 1 of 2 Pages SECTION 3 This resolution shall be effective immediately upon adoption. RESOLVED this 22th day of August, 2000.
